Purification of Human Elastase

open access: yesExperimental Biology and Medicine, 1972
SummaryElastase was obtained from human pancreas by extraction with sodium acetate buffer, pH 4.5, fractionation with ammonium sulfate, and adsorption on powdered elastin. The enzyme was eluted from elastin with dilute acetic acid and precipitated with ammonium sulfate. An orcein–elastin substrate was used for assay of the enzymatic activity.

Evaluation of Elastase and α1-Proteinase Inhibitor-Elastase Uptake by Polymorphonuclear Leukocytes and Evidence of an Elastase-Specific Receptor [PDF]

open access: yesClinical Chemistry and Laboratory Medicine, 1986
Neither resting nor stimulated isolated human polymorphonuclear leukocytes did bind or ingest preformed complexes of alpha 1-proteinase inhibitor and unlabeled/125I-labeled human leukocyte elastase. In contrast, granulocytes bound unlabeled/125I-labeled elastase and the extent of binding was reduced in the presence of respiratory burst stimulators ...
